Changelog
Added
- a new campaigns list with ability to sort, filter, and manage your campaigns in bulk.
Improved
- security of visitor cookie handling on campaigns using a daily, weekly, or monthly display frequency.
- security of Phone Number values shown in the Submissions list and in admin notification emails.
- security of the {post.*} and {cookie.*} Smart Tags, which now strip HTML from their values, matching the {querystring.*} Smart Tag.
- Compatibility of YouTube shorts in the Video block.
- replaced PHP sessions with cookies on the front-end, restoring full-page caching compatibility and fixing the Site Health "active PHP session" warning and REST API loopback timeouts.
- cookies are now only set when a campaign actually needs them (e.g. Pageviews condition).
- the front-end script now loads deferred for faster page rendering.
- campaign and settings lookups are now cached on sites with a persistent object cache.
- WordPress 6.3 compatibility.
- campaign revenue now excludes refunded WooCommerce and Easy Digital Downloads orders, matching your shop's own analytics. Use the firebox/revenue_attribution/order_total filter to restore gross revenue.
- hardened display-condition, conversion-tracking, geolocation, upgrade, and license handling against unexpected or malformed data.
Fixed
- MailChimp integration removed a subscriber's existing tags and interest groups even when "Replace Tags?" was turned off.
- a campaign containing a Heading, Button, or Paragraph block set to a Google font could fail to render on the front-end in some saved or imported campaigns.
- submitting a form with an optional Phone Number field, or editing a submission with malformed data, could trigger a PHP error.
- exporting campaigns via a malformed request could trigger a PHP error before the security check.
- corrected a build marker in the upgrade routine that could mis-package the Free, Basic, and Growth builds.
- the Phone Number field appeared unstyled in the block editor due to missing stylesheet.
- the Performance chart kept a Weekly or Monthly grouping selected after switching to a shorter timeframe that no longer supports it, now falls back to Daily automatically.
- YouTube videos in the Video block failed to load in the block editor preview with "Error 153".
- a {cookie.*} Smart Tag referencing a cookie that was not set could blank out the campaign's content.
Removed
- the mini onboarding appearing after the first install.
